The MEME Act (H.R.1712 - MEME Act) is a bill introduced in the United States Congress to regulate digital assets.

1️⃣ The aim of the bill is to provide a clear regulatory framework for the industry, focusing on:

- *Defining the role of the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C)*: overseeing digital assets that are considered investment contracts.

- *Testing decentralization*: establishing criteria to test decentralization, where there should be no unilateral control by any party.

- *Defining mature networks*: defining mature networks as those that have autonomy, transparency, and lack of central control.

2️⃣ Objectives of the bill:

- *Regulate the digital asset market*: provide a clear regulatory framework for the industry, with the aim of fostering investment and innovation.

- *Protect investors*: establish clear rules to protect investors and reduce risks.
